WhoisXMLAPI2

WhoisXMLAPI2 is a simple Ruby interface for making requests of the WhoisXMLAPI.

Installation

Add this line to your application's Gemfile:

gem 'whoisxmlapi2'

Or install it yourself as:

$ gem install whoisxmlapi2

Usage

API version 2.0

Provide your credentials

WhoisXMLAPI2.configure do |config|
  config.api_key  = "your-api-key"
end

Make a request

WhoisXMLAPI2::Request.go("cnn.com")
# => {"WhoisRecord"=>{"createdDate"=>"1993-09-22T04:00:00Z", ...

The output is hash parsed from the the API's JSON response.

API Version 1.0

Provide your credentials

WhoisXMLAPI2.configure do |config|
  config.username = "your-username"
  config.api_key  = "your-api-key"
  config.secret   = "your-api-key-secret"
end

Make a request

WhoisXMLAPI2::Request::V1.go("cnn.com")
# => {"WhoisRecord"=>{"createdDate"=>"1993-09-22T04:00:00Z", ...

The output is hash parsed from the the API's JSON response.
